Fans of Mr Macaroni  (aka Daddy Wa, Freaky Freaky) skit are used to the skitmaker hilarious and oftentimes social conscious uploads. However, a recent episode by the skitmaker featuring TV personality, Frank Edoho has set fans agog, and to a trip down memory lane.

In the skit, The Who Wants To Be A Millionaire show host, is the latest boyfriend of the ever husband-hunting Motunde, who seems to come up with the worst of suitors each week.

The episode incorporates the essence of Who Wants To Be A Milionaire, from 50/50 question, Phone A Friend, and Ask An Audience lifelines, with Daddy Wa being on the hot seat as Edoho makes him take a quiz all through the introduction to guess his intentions with Motunde, his occupation, even his place of birth.

It was an intellectual banter between the two evasive characters, as the episode was tailor suited and peculiar to Edoho, showing off his perfect command of the English language, while Mr  Macaroni himself was throwing out pun-filled shady comments himself, like “Frank is this a prank? Am I here for Tic Tac? I will knack you plank.” And another like “Frank, I didn’t catch your surname” with Frank responding, “You didn’t catch it because i didn’t throw it.”

Fans declared the episode the skitmakers best production so far, and Edoho’s characters the best so far brought home by Motunde who seems bent on killing her father. Others further added that Daddy Wa should have accepted the only decent man his daughter had ever brought home, instead of rejecting him out of hand.

“Wow this was sheer brilliance! This was a beautiful piece of comedy, born out of a highly intellectual craft from the combination of Frank Edoho and Mr Macaroni. But I must ask you Mr Frank, “why did you partake in this comedy skit? 1) To change profession 2) For the money 3) Fr the fame 4) As a vocation? Your time starts now and remember, all lifelines are available!,” @akaikennadominic9845

 

“This is an episode that should be kept in golden file of comedy. It’s absolutely fun and entertaining. Thank you guys,” @bamideleabdulsalam6753

 

“I love how the Who Wants To Be A Millionaire show was applied to ths skit. Frank did exceedingly well. Daddy Wa and Motunde thrilled as usual. Well done!” @nkemnwabugwu5152

 

“This is actually top of the shelf comedy. Vintage and premium stuff … Uncle Frank killed this one,” @larryvincent2350

 

“Frank’s energy went off the roof. This is easily the best Motunde husband search video in the first half of 2023 period,” @nathgideon

 

“Bruh! I never knew Frank Edoho has this much sense of humour. He’s too good at it. Please post the the bloopers. I want to see how you all were able to hold up your laughter,” @_decktor

 

“Anybody that did not know that Frank has a great sense of humour, did not watch Who Wants To Be A Millionaire. This brought back so many memories (clapping hands emojis)” @danielngozika

 

Within two days of upload, the episode has racked up 16,000 likes, 381,228 views, and is trending at number 3 on YouTube.
